    About Ravenswood Village

    Ravenswood Village sits in Ravenswood, WV, as a senior living community run by Genesis HealthCare, with many types of care and services for older adults, and you'll find names like Ravenswood Village Health Ctr on site, where they give skilled nursing, assisted living, short-stay, long-term care, and specialized supports like dementia care, orthopedic rehab, and ventilator care, plus they work with home health, hospice, and palliative care programs for more options as needed. The staff includes Director of Nursing Debi Lang, RN, and Medical Director Dr. Arif Malik, MD, who's spent over fifteen years leading there, so families know there's deep experience on hand, and Administrator Tanatha Amos also has a long background in healthcare management. The community's focused on keeping residents safe with active infection control, COVID-19 testing, and a 14-day admission observation period, though some rules ease up for those who get vaccinations, and people move between units with discharge planning and case management guiding the way.

    Folks can live with their pets, as dogs and cats are welcome, and there's a pet therapy program and even bariatric care among their specialties, so people with different needs find a fit, and the whole place has a friendly, open feel since you see gardens and courtyards where residents gather, with private and semi-private rooms, private bathrooms, cable TV, telephones, air conditioning, and wireless internet for both residents and visitors throughout the place. Security matters stay careful, as they use an alarm system for folks with memory loss, and there's always staff watching out for everyone, whether it's trained nurses, attending physicians, or therapists who keep therapy programs-like physical, speech, occupational, orthopedic, and respiratory therapy-running for joint replacements, injuries, amputation recovery, and general rehab.

    Nutrition and meal plans get a lot of attention, with wellness programs, laundry, housekeeping, mail, and newspaper services included, and you'll find in-room dining if someone can't make it to a meal, all matching up with activities from religious and cultural events to educational groups and entertainment. Transportation and parking mean residents get where they need to go, and staff handle medication management, pain support, diagnostic X-rays, and special programs for Alzheimer's and dementia care, all while community life rolls along with music, gardening, salon and barber shop visits, and chances for social connection. Ravenswood Village links up with A Place For Mom for reviews and advice, and since it belongs to a network of almost 200 Genesis centers across 17 states, resources and expertise shape most of what happens day to day, so families can talk with staff and see if the different options fit their care plans, knowing every detail gets attention-whether that's COVID-free practices, comfortable rooms, or simple support with daily routines and rehab after a hospital stay.
